气相中的硅三醇:单个分子与氢键二聚体。

Silanetriols in the gas phase: single molecules vs. hydrogen-bonded dimers.

机构信息

University of Bielefeld, Inorganic and Structural Chemistry, Germany.

出版信息

Dalton Trans. 2012 Apr 7;41(13):3630-2. doi: 10.1039/c1dt11740h. Epub 2011 Nov 17.

DOI:10.1039/c1dt11740h
PMID:22089403
Abstract

The first gas phase structure of a silanetriol, tert-butylsilane-triol [(t)BuSi(OH)(3)], determined by gas electron diffraction (GED), is reported. Quantum chemical calculations have been performed to elucidate potential intermolecular interactions between silanetriol molecules in the gas phase. The results are set into contrast to solid state structures of (t)BuSi(OH)(3) and related compounds.
